It Don't Come Easy The Story of Ringo Starr

The Beatles have forever left their mark on the history of popular music. Their songs are still listened to more than fifty years after the band's breakup. Richard Starkey was one of those four lads who shook the world. Under the pseudonym Ringo Starr, he had already built a solid reputation as a drummer. With the Beatles, he would achieve fame, even becoming an idol for young American girls. After an incredible journey of nearly eight years, Ringo embarked on a solo career, once again crowned with success. He was the only one able to bring John, Paul, and George together on his albums, keeping alive the hope of an impossible reunion. After tougher years marked by excesses and the loss of close friends, Ringo Starr managed to pull himself together and get his life back on track. With his All Starr Band, composed of some of the greatest rock musicians, he performs all over the world, spreading his eternal message of peace and love. The drummer remains in incredible shape after several decades of sobriety. The journey of this frail kid from Liverpool, whose illness could have held him back, is truly remarkable. He is, without a doubt, a survivor with an incredible thirst for life. French author Dominique Grandfils has shared his passion for music since 1987, first on the radio and then in print media. He has published several works on Paul McCartney, John Lennon, Ringo Starr, Billy Joel, Hall and Oates, and Cat Stevens. He also authored Anthologie du rock français .
